Panchayat pensioners union members stage protest in Mohali

Pensioners are demanding pensions as per the sixth pay commission scale and release of dues
Advertisement

Panchayati Raj Pensioners Union, Punjab, member from Panchayat Samitis, and Zila Parishad today staged a protest outside the office of the Department of Rural development and Panchayats Director at Vikas Bhawan, Phase 8. Scores of senior citizens, both men and women, sat on the road and raised slogans demanding pensions as per the sixth pay commission scale and release of dues.

They later handed a memorandum to the director and joint director Jatinder Singh Brar who assured them of looking into their demands.

Advertisement

The protesters condemned the government and blamed the bureaucracy for delaying their long-pending demands.

“The protesters demanded that their pension for the month of January should be according to the sixth pay commission and the outstanding dues from July 21 be paid immediately,” said Balwinder Singh.

Among the main demands of the pensioners were that their senior citizen allowances and LTC be paid alike with other pensioners; 4% DA be paid from November 24, and deadline be fixed for starting pension and family pension.
